Unlocking the Mind: Neuralink's Revolutionary Step Towards Telepathy

 In a groundbreaking development, Neuralink, the neurotechnology company founded by Elon Musk, has successfully implanted its first brain implant in a human. Elon Musk shared the news on his official Twitter handle, announcing the initial success of the procedure and the promising results of neuron spike detection.


This significant milestone marks the beginning of a new era, where technology and the human brain converge to redefine the way we interact with the world. Musk, known for his futuristic vision, detailed how Neuralink's first product, aptly named 'Telepathy,' is set to revolutionize our daily lives.



How Neuralink's ‘Telepathy’ Works: A Glimpse into the Future?


Neuralink's 'Telepathy' is designed to empower users by allowing them to control their phones, computers, and virtually any device through mere thoughts. Elon Musk, in his tweet, explained that the implant enables users to "control your phone or computer, and through them almost any device, just by thinking." The initial focus is on individuals who have lost the use of their limbs, aiming to enhance their daily communication and interaction.


Musk's bold claim is that Neuralink's goal is to enable people with disabilities to communicate faster than a speed typist or auctioneer. The potential applications of this technology are vast, offering hope and possibilities for those whose physical abilities are limited.


Neuralink's Journey: Merging Consciousness with Artificial Intelligence


Founded in 2016 by Elon Musk and a team of seven experts in neuroscience, biochemistry, and robotics, Neuralink has been on a mission to merge human consciousness with artificial intelligence. The company started by purchasing the name "Neuralink" in January 2017 and has since been dedicated to developing a brain implant device that can revolutionize human-computer interaction.


The device, about the size of five stacked coins, aims to empower individuals, especially those unable to use their limbs, by allowing them to control computers and devices through their thoughts. By 2019, Neuralink had secured $158 million in funding and had grown to a team of around 90 employees.


Strides and Struggles: The Path to Success


Neuralink faced some challenges on its journey, including criticism over the euthanization of monkeys and issues with electrodes implanted in their brains. Despite these setbacks, the company received approval for human testing in the United States by May 2023, marking a pivotal moment in its ambitious venture.
